Here's a cool tool that everyone needs! This is actually a two-in-one gadget; with a talking countdown timer and a talking clock. (Both can operate simultaneously and independently.) Plus; our timer has six different alarm sounds: whistling kettle; car horn; bell; bouncing coil; cuckoo; and beep. This timer's ultra-slim design makes it ideal for clipping to your belt; attaching to a metal surface; or sitting in an out-of-the-way corner of your kitchen counter (The clip can double as a small stand for the unit). There's also a super-strong magnet on the back of the timer; perfect for sticking it to your fridge. This is the first and only 24-hour talking timer in the world which periodically announces the time left until zero; eliminating the need for constant checking of time remaining. When you're timing anything; the timer will automatically announce the time remaining every hour; every ten minutes during the final hour; every minute in the final ten minutes; every ten seconds in the last minute; and every second of those crucial last ten seconds. The timer function is perfect for timing the cookies you're baking or the supper you're stirring on the stove; and the unique auto-repeat function (which can automatically restart the countdown after counting down to zero) is great for timing repetitive activities such as daily medicine taking; exercise work-outs; etc. And; naturally; you can always touch just one button to have the clock announce the current time in a clear; crisp voice. Great for high frequency hearing loss but hard to use
I can not hear above 2000 Hz. This makes the transducer on other timers almost impossible to hear. I can hear wind up timers, but after the third (communist) Chinese timer broke in my hand on the first day of use, I looked for an electronic timer I could actually hear.This timer is a poor design, but I can hear it.Pros:1) you have your choice of alarms. Most are under 2000 Hz. I can hear the honking horn just fine.2) most of the alarms are not jarring.Cons:1) the writing is two pitch and very difficult to see.2) the buttons are poorly designed and difficult to reliably engage.3) the programming is weird. Now to stop the alarm, is it two pushed of the stop button or one push of the stop and one push of the clear. You eventually figure it out. But it is not intuitive. And you forget how to do it and have to re-figure it out often.4) it uses two expensive, awkward, low run time, button batteries instead of two AAA cells.5) the location of the button batteries is difficult to get at.6) the stand pull out has the magnet on it. This means it will rock back and forth and go flying if you do not remove the unit from your refrigerator and use two hands to program it before sticking it back on your refrigerator.7) the control panel is difficult to open. Is should also be in the back and double as a stand so two magnets can be flush on the back and keep the unit from going flying when stuck to your refrigerator.8) there is no key pad entry of numbers. So, if you want 45 minutes and 30 seconds, guess what you need to press SEVENTY FIVE times! Two and a half minutes is a pain in the neck too.9) a useless clock included.10) the up down slide switch on the side is annoying to use.A silly criticism, more advanced models of this have a cow mooing. I miss the cow. But you have to pay double for them.To summarize, if you can hear above 2000 Hz and a loud, jarring transducer alarm is okay, the Xrexs NARF5_04331, also available on Amazon, is a much better choice. It has none of the Cons above. But if you can not hear it, go for this unit.

It's a pretty great little unit
Things I like about it:-Very easy to set.-Good time intervals for voice notifications.-Magnet for fridge.- Has a count up and a count down option.Things I would change:-It has a belt loop holder with a magnet on it. The problem with this is that I can't set it by just pushing buttons while it is on the fridge because it is unbalanced. If I push the left button then forces the unit to tilt left, removing the magnet from the fridge and it all falls off. I wish it didn't have the loop option and just had a magnet.- I couldn't find any way to adjust the volume. I am using it to keep me on track while I am getting ready in the morning so I am not late. I would like to be able to turn it up if I am going to be around the house, and turn it down if I am going to be in the kitchen where I am closer to it.

Radio Control Plane timer
We use these for timing radio control model flights. The voice timer works better than just beeps that some of us older pilots can't hear. This has a good variety of sounds to use as an alarm. It also has a countdown feature so you know when you are getting close to the end of the time. The progressive updates are a big selling point for this unit.
